A PowerBook won't run Windows natively. You'll need an emulator app.

Sadly, I don't know if you can find one that will work in this system any more (its just so old). Don't forget! This is a Power PC based system not a newer Intel system.

You can only run Windows on a Mac with an intel processor. This machine features a 1.67 GHz PowerPC 7447a (G4) processor made by Motorola. Attempts to use emulation software never really worked.
